Configuring E.164 Addresses
Configuring one-to-one E.164 translation tables requires the following steps:
Step1 Configure specific ATM interface(s) to connect to E.164 public networks to use the translation table.
Step2 Configure the translation table.
Step3 Add entries to the translation table for both the called and calling parties.
To configure E.164 translation on the interface, perform the following steps, beginning in glo bal
configuration mode:
Example
The following example shows how to configure the ATM interface 0/0/1 to use the one-to-one E.164
translation table and specifies three table entries:
Switch(config)# interface atm 0/0/1
Switch(config-if)# atm e164 translation
Switch(config-if)# exit
Switch(config)# atm e164 translation-table
Switch(config-atm-e164)# e164 address 1111111 nsap-address 11.111111111111111111111111.112233445566.11
Switch(config-atm-e164)# e164 address 2222222 nsap-address 22.222222222222222222222222.112233445566.22
Switch(config-atm-e164)# e164 address 3333333 nsap-address 33.333333333333333333333333.112233445566.33
Displaying the ATM E.164 Translation Table Configuration
To display the ATM E.164 translation table configuration, use the following privileged EXEC
commands:
